Are services subject to sales tax in Kentucky? The state of Kentucky does not usually collect sales taxes on the many services performed, but in 2018 passed laws broadening the base of which services can be taxed. PUA is a federally funded program providing 39 weeks of unemployment benefits for workers not otherwise eligible for regular UI benefits, self-employed individuals, contract workers and business owners who have become unemployed directly due to the COVID-19 pandemic.
As a sole proprietor, you fill out a T1 income tax and benefit return, reporting all income or loss. You also have to file Form T2125 Statement of Business and Professional Activities since your business income and personal income are joined together along with your T1 income tax and benefit return.

Retail sales of tangible items in California are generally subject to sales tax. Examples include furniture, giftware, toys, antiques and clothing. Some labor service and associated costs are subject to sales tax if they are involved in the creation or manufacturing of new personal property.
